WebNov 14, 2013 · A biotinylated uridine (U-biotin; Figure S1 in File S1) was then ligated onto the 3′ A-tail RNA by T4 RNA ligase. Excess U-biotin was then removed from the labelled RNA using a size exclusion spin column, leaving it ready for sensor surface immobilisation and subsequent SPR analysis with potential binding partner molecules. Webformat, with Digoxigenin-labeled RNA duplex, biotinylated ATP, RdRp assay buffer (2 components plus DTT), and purified RdRp complex. The assay measures the direct incorporation of biotinylated ATP into the double-stranded RNA substrate. The increase in TR-FRET signal is proportional to the amount of ATP incorporated in the RNA.
